Как подделать свое местоположение на Android с помощью GPS-спуфинга

Если вы хотите подделать свое местоположение в любом приложении или игре на Android, вот как вы можете использовать подмену GPS и подделать свое местоположение в реальном времени.

Вы часто можете оказаться в ситуации, когда вам нужно подделать свое местоположение. Возможно, вы не захотите раскрывать свое фактическое местоположение приложению или просто захотите заставить приложение или игру поверить, что вы находитесь в другом месте. Некоторые приложения получают доступ к данным о вашем местоположении в режиме реального времени и не позволяют вам изменить свое местоположение или ввести другое местоположение. Вы можете обойти это ограничение, прибегнув к так называемому подмене GPS или подмене местоположения.

Проще говоря, подмена местоположения — это передача на телефон пользовательских данных GPS вместо данных, полученных со спутников. Вы можете передать любое местоположение GPS, которое вам нравится, при этом телефон не обнаружит, что вы на самом деле не находитесь в введенном местоположении. Это удобный метод, если вы используете приложения, которые полагаются на данные о местоположении, но физически не можете туда попасть. Это также полезно, если вы разработчик и хотите протестировать свое приложение в нескольких местах, не присутствуя там физически.

Какова бы ни была ваша причина, мы расскажем вам, как вы можете подделать или подделать свое местоположение на любом устройстве Android для любого приложения, которое вы захотите использовать. В то время как некоторые приложения могут быть обмануты в поддельных местоположениях с помощью всего лишь приложения для подмены местоположения, многие приложения начали сложные процессы, чтобы проверить, вводятся ли реальные данные. Это руководство предназначено для второго класса приложений, и, выполнив эти действия, вам вряд ли запретят использовать приложение.

Предварительные условия для подмены местоположения GPS

Чтобы иметь возможность подделать ваше местоположение на Android, вам нужно позаботиться о нескольких вещах. Давайте рассмотрим некоторые основные предпосылки.

  • Устройство Android с разблокированный загрузчик. Если у вас телефон, загрузчик которого невозможно разблокировать, этот метод вам, к сожалению, не подойдет. Если вы планируете купить телефон специально для этого, мы рекомендуем использовать Google, OnePlus, Xiaomi или другие подобные бренды, которые позволяют разблокировать загрузчик. Samsung, Oppo, Vivo, Realme и т. д. не рекомендуются, поскольку они создают различные трудности/невозможности при разблокировке загрузчика.
  • ПК с Windows.
  • Кастомное рекавери типа TWRP.
  • ПЗУ, желательно близкое к стандартному Android. Если ваш телефон работает под управлением пользовательского интерфейса, такого как MIUI, лучше всего прошить специальное ПЗУ на основе AOSP.
  • Магиск и Магиск Менеджер.
  • Изоляция хранилища приложение.
  • Смали Патчер для ПК.
  • Поддельный GPS приложение.
  • Лист алюминиевой фольги.
  • Чехол для вашего телефона.
  • И напоследок немного терпения.

Как подделать свое местоположение на Android

Если у вас есть все, упомянутое в предыдущем разделе, вы готовы начать процесс. Оно довольно подробное и длинное, поэтому внимательно выполняйте каждый шаг. Самое главное, помните о том, что вы делаете, и, если что-то пойдет не так и у вас сломается телефон, убедитесь, что вы знаете, как восстановить ваше устройство в исходное состояние.

Примечание: Прежде чем продолжить, всегда рекомендуется сделать резервную копию ваших данных. Кроме того, этот метод может сделать банковские и платежные приложения на вашем телефоне непригодными для использования, поэтому, если такие приложения, как Google Pay, важно для вас, возможно, вы не сможете их использовать, если не отмените весь процесс и не заблокируете свой загрузчик.

Шаг 1: Разблокировка загрузчика

Если загрузчик вашего телефона еще не разблокирован, сделайте резервную копию своих данных, поскольку разблокировка загрузчика полностью сотрет ваши данные. Если вы не знаете, как разблокировать загрузчик на телефоне, Форумы XDA это лучшее место для начала. Найдите свое устройство и найдите руководство специально для этого устройства. Обратите внимание, что шаги по разблокировке загрузчика на каждом устройстве различны, поэтому вам необходимо следовать соответствующим инструкциям для вашего телефона.

Если загрузчик вашего телефона уже разблокирован, вы можете перейти к следующему шагу.

Шаг 2. Установка кастомного рекавери

Пользовательское восстановление важно для установки Magisk и Magisk Manager. Мы рекомендуем восстановление TWRP или OrangeFox, если оно доступно для вашего устройства. Если у вас уже есть пользовательская установка восстановления, вам не придется беспокоиться об этом снова. Если вы этого не сделаете, вы можете следить за нашими Подробное руководство по установке TWRP на вашем устройстве.

Шаг 3. Установка Magisk и Magisk Manager

Magisk необходим для получения корневой доступ на ваше устройство. У нас есть Подробное руководство по установке Magisk также.

Открой Магиск приложение и перейдите в Настройки. Теперь прокрутите вниз и выберите MagiskСкрыть вариант.

Шаг 4. Установка приложения Storage Isolation

Изоляция хранилища это приложение, которое не позволяет другим приложениям читать содержимое вашей внутренней памяти. Некоторые приложения могут проверять наличие root-доступа или папок, таких как TWRP, на вашем телефоне, чтобы проверить, рутирован ли ваш телефон. Это приложение предотвращает это.

  • Запустите приложение и предоставьте ему root-доступ.
  • После этого включите любое приложение, в котором вы хотите подделать свое местоположение, из приложения, перейдя в Управление приложениями и выбрав приложение, а затем включив Включить изоляцию хранилища вариант под Базовые опции.

Вы можете пойти в Доступные папки и включите доступ к таким папкам, как DCIM и Загрузки что не вызовет проблем и в некоторых случаях может даже потребоваться для других функций приложения.

Изоляция хранилищаРазработчик: Синчен и Рикка

Цена: Бесплатно.

4.5.

Скачать

Шаг 5. Использование Smali Patcher для создания макетов местоположений

  • Скачать Смали Патчер на вашем компьютере.
  • Давать возможность USB отладки на телефоне и подключите его к компьютеру.
  • Теперь запустите Smali Patcher и под Параметры патча, выбирать Макет локаций.
  • Теперь нажмите АБР патч и позвольте ему делать свою работу.
  • После этого вы найдете zip-файл в самой папке Smali Patcher. Скопируйте этот файл во внутреннюю память вашего телефона.
  • Перезагрузитесь в рекавери еще раз и установите этот zip-файл через TWRP.

Файл, который вы только что прошили, отвечает за то, чтобы вы могли выбрать фиктивное местоположение на своем телефоне, не запуская какие-либо механизмы обнаружения, встроенные в приложения.

Шаг 6. Установка приложения Fake GPS

Теперь вы можете установить приложение Fake GPS Location - GPS JoyStick из Магазин игр, но функциональность ограничена. Следовательно, вы можете рассмотреть возможность установки его из сайт разработчика поскольку у него есть несколько функций, недоступных в версии Play Store. Обратите внимание, что мы не рекомендуем загружать приложения за пределами Google Play Store, и вы делаете это на свой страх и риск.

  • Загрузите и установите APK из предпочитаемого вами источника.
  • Откройте приложение и нажмите на значок Режим конфиденциальности вариант под Быстрые параметры. Режим конфиденциальности, по сути, позволяет вам изменить имя пакета приложения на что-то более уникальное, чтобы другие приложения, которые сканируют ваш список установленных приложений, не обнаруживают никаких общих имен, связанных с GPS. Подделка.
  • Далее выберите Генерировать.
  • Теперь вам будет предложено дать имя создаваемой копии приложения. Вы можете дать любое случайное имя.
  • После этого установите созданное приложение.
  • После установки нового приложения удалите исходное. GPS-джойстик приложение. Этот шаг выполняется потому, что некоторые приложения и игры проверяют наличие установленных приложений для подмены GPS, и вы не хотите, чтобы это приложение с неуникальным именем пакета было обнаружено.
  • Отправляйтесь в Настройки > Параметры разработчика > Выбрать приложение для имитации местоположения. и выберите пользовательское приложение, которое вы только что установили. Поскольку мы использовали Smali Patcher, ваше целевое приложение не сможет обнаружить изменение этого параметра — в противном случае оно могло бы это сделать. Как только вы это сделаете, вы почти набор.

Шаг 7: Зачем мне нужна алюминиевая фольга?

Много последние флагманские телефоны иметь очень сильную связь с GPS, что может привести к тому, что известно как резиновые полосы. Проще говоря, вы не хотите, чтобы ваш телефон постоянно переключался между вашим фактическим местоположением и поддельным местоположением в игре. Чтобы этого не произошло, рекомендуется использовать лист алюминиевой фольги между телефоном и чехлом. Обязательно закройте всю заднюю и боковые стороны телефона. Это также может повлиять на ваше подключение, так что это компромисс.

Шаг 8. Использование GPS-джойстика для подмены местоположения

  • Откройте версию приложения GPS Joystick, созданную вами ранее.
  • Нажмите на маленький значок карты в правом верхнем углу экрана.
  • Теперь выберите Начинать вариант внизу и дайте ему правильные разрешения.
  • Как только вы это сделаете, вы будете готовы телепортироваться в любое место, которое захотите. Нажмите на Установить местоположение в левом верхнем углу и введите координаты любого случайного места на Земле, в котором вы хотите сыграть в игру, а затем выберите Телепортироваться. Теперь вы будете в этом месте, и на экране у вас будет джойстик для перемещения.

Шаг 9. Запустите приложение, в котором вы хотите подделать свое местоположение.

Запускайте любое приложение и путешествуйте по миру столько, сколько захотите! Передвигайтесь с помощью джойстика и телепортируйтесь в разные места приложения или игры. Вам больше не нужно выходить из дома, чтобы оказаться в другом месте в любом приложении или игре. Теперь вы можете сделать это, находясь дома!


Если вы правильно выполнили все шаги, теперь у вас будет рабочая подмена местоположения по GPS практически для любого приложения, использующего данные о местоположении. Наш метод включает в себя несколько запутанных шагов, но они необходимы, если вы хотите полностью избежать обнаружения. Шаги, описанные в этом руководстве, также можно адаптировать в шаги, позволяющие избежать обнаружения root, обнаружения Mock GPS Toggle и других.